Listed by Ray White Port AdelaideNick Psarros and Kirsten Shulver from Ray White Port Adelaide are pleased to present to the market this exceptional opportunity to secure a generous allotment of 990m2 approx nestled in the heart of Elizabeth Vale. Situated in a tree lined street amongst other quality updated homes, this welcoming abode is move-in ready with the scope to roll up your sleeves and add your own personal touches!
Established in 1962 and standing charmingly original, the home offers a generously wide frontage of 24m and presents the perfect opportunity for potential redevelopment (subject to planning consent). Offering three great sized bedrooms, an original kitchen and a shed large enough to excite any car enthusiast, this welcoming home is immediately liveable and offers an immediate cash flow for any of those seeking their next investment.

Elizabeth Vale is a suburb in the northern extent of Adelaide, South Australia. It was established in 1955. Its main roads are Main North Road to the east and John Rice Avenue which bisects the suburb. The southern boundary is the northern bank of the Little Para River. Elizabeth Vale has two hospitals, the Lyell McEwin Hospital, a public teaching hospital, and the private Central Districts Hospital.
